From a37ee55e14db26ca273ddeca5b0ab0fb8c8de77c Mon Sep 17 00:00:00 2001 From: Matthias Schiffer Date: Tue, 16 Sep 2008 02:05:23 +0200 Subject: IdentifiyRequest nach Daemon/Requests verschoben --- src/Common/Requests/IdentifyRequest.cpp | 54 --------------------------------- 1 file changed, 54 deletions(-) delete mode 100644 src/Common/Requests/IdentifyRequest.cpp (limited to 'src/Common/Requests/IdentifyRequest.cpp') diff --git a/src/Common/Requests/IdentifyRequest.cpp b/src/Common/Requests/IdentifyRequest.cpp deleted file mode 100644 index 23249cd..0000000 --- a/src/Common/Requests/IdentifyRequest.cpp +++ /dev/null @@ -1,54 +0,0 @@ -/* - * IdentifyRequest.cpp - * - * Copyright (C) 2008 Matthias Schiffer - * - * This program is free software: you can redistribute it and/or modify it - * under the terms of the GNU General Public License as published by the - * Free Software Foundation, either version 3 of the License, or - * (at your option) any later version. - * - * This program is distributed in the hope that it will be useful, but - * WITHOUT ANY WARRANTY; without even the implied warranty of - * MERCHANTABILITY or FITNESS FOR A PARTICULAR PURPOSE. - * See the GNU General Public License for more details. - * - * You should have received a copy of the GNU General Public License along - * with this program. If not, see . - */ - -#include "IdentifyRequest.h" -#include "../RequestManager.h" -#include - -namespace Mad { -namespace Common { -namespace Requests { - -bool IdentifyRequest::send(Net::Connection *connection, const std::string &hostname0) { - IdentifyRequest *request = new IdentifyRequest(hostname0); - - if(RequestManager::getRequestManager()->sendRequest(connection, request)) - return true; - - delete request; - return false; -} - -bool IdentifyRequest::sendRequest(Net::Connection *connection, uint16_t requestId) { - if(!connection->send(Net::Packet(Net::Packet::IDENTIFY, requestId, hostname.c_str(), hostname.length()))) - return false; - - return true; -} - -void IdentifyRequest::handlePacket(Net::Connection*, const Net::Packet &packet) { - if(packet.getType() != Net::Packet::OK) - return; // TODO Logging - - signalFinished().emit(); -} - -} -} -} -- cgit v1.2.3